The artist has employed a muted palette dominated by warm tones – creams, pinks, and soft browns – which contribute to the overall atmosphere of intimacy and serenity. The light source is crucial here, not only illuminating the figure but also creating a sense of depth and volume through subtle gradations in tone. The play of light on the fabric highlights its texture and adds visual interest.
Behind the woman, visible through the window, are indistinct shapes that suggest a garden or landscape – a cluster of flowers stands out as a focal point within this blurred background. These elements contribute to an impression of natural beauty and tranquility, contrasting with the figure’s exposed state.
The compositions framing is deliberate; the dark borders emphasize the central subject and intensify the feeling of seclusion. The absence of facial details encourages viewers to project their own interpretations onto her expression and emotional state. This lack of direct engagement invites a more introspective experience for the observer, prompting reflection on themes of privacy, beauty, and the relationship between the individual and the natural world.
The work seems to explore notions of feminine identity and self-reflection, utilizing the visual language of classical nudes while imbuing it with a contemporary sensibility. The overall effect is one of quiet elegance and understated emotional depth.
